Check out the West Elm Mug Project benefitting seven different nonprofits, including the ASPCA®.
The other six nonprofits are Architecture for Humanity, Boys & Girls Clubs of America, Teach for America, St. Jude Children's Research Hospital®, NRDC and Heifer® International. West Elm will donate 50% of the purchase price from the sale of each mug to the organization represented.
